Fire Ecology & Native Plant Hike in Portland

Bark and FUSEE (Firefighters United for Safety, Ethics, and Ecology) are teaming up for a fire ecology hike!

Join fire ecology expert Dr. Tim Ingalsbee (FUSEE) and Jordan Latter (Bark) for a guided hike through the Mt. Hood National Forest in an area affected by the 2020 Riverside Fire. Together, we’ll explore how fire shapes forest ecosystems and how native plants respond and recover after wildfire.
